5. Challenges…
to put it mildly
• Facebook Only Presence
• No Google Listing
• No Website
• No Budget
• Away from the main restaurant district
• 3rd Restaurant at Location in 4 years
7. Benefits of a Google-Only Attempt
No existing digital footprint
Google-only would be inexpensive
Google offered a number of tools
Ability to test which influenced visibility
Slow implementation so data correlations would take
on more value

15. Strength
GMB Websites Strengths & Weakness
Weakness
• Easy to Create – 15 min.
• Easy to Maintain/Update
• Add Posts
• Maintain GMB
• Mobile Ready w/ Good CTAs
• Very Fast
• HTTPS by default
• Single Page
• (No Control over Title Tags)
• No Control over Meta Description
• No Internal Linking
• Lame Analytics

46. 1. Does Google or an Active Facebook Deliver More Conversions? Duh
2. Can a Google My Business Website rank? Yes
3. What impact would Google only tools have on rank?
(Posts, Website, Menus, Reviews)
4. Could she rank without a citation campaign? Yes
5. Would NAP confusion “screw the pooch”? No
6. Could a Google only marketing strategy provide on-going lift & benefit?
Answers
47. Key Takeaways
Citations/NAP are not what they used to be
Not Every GMB service leads to a rank increase
Reviews sell
Links & Mentions are powerful
